Bill 070150

Amending Bill No. 060378, entitled "An Ordinance approving the Fiscal Year 2007 Capital Budget providing for expenditures for the capital purposes of the Philadelphia Gas Works (including the supplying of funds in connection therewith) subject to certain constraints and conditions, and acknowledging receipt of the Forecast of Capital Budgets for Fiscal Years 2008 through 2012," by approving a revised Capital Budget for Fiscal Year 2007.

Status timeline

  1. Mar 1, 2007Referred · CITY COUNCIL
  2. Mar 1, 2007Introduced · CITY COUNCIL
  3. Mar 19, 2007HEARING NOTICES SENT · Committee on Finance
  4. Mar 19, 2007REPORTED FAVORABLY, RULE SUSPENSION REQUESTED · Committee on Finance
  5. Mar 19, 2007HEARING HELD · Committee on Finance
  6. Mar 22, 2007ORDERED PLACED ON THIS DAY`S FIRST READING CALENDAR · CITY COUNCIL
  7. Mar 22, 2007SUSPEND THE RULES OF THE COUNCIL · CITY COUNCIL
  8. Mar 22, 2007ORDERED PLACED ON NEXT WEEK`S SECOND READING CALENDAR · CITY COUNCIL
  9. Mar 29, 2007READ · CITY COUNCIL
  10. Mar 29, 2007PASSED · CITY COUNCIL
  11. Apr 12, 2007SIGNED · MAYOR

..Title Amending Bill No. 060378, entitled "An Ordinance approving the Fiscal Year 2007 Capital Budget providing for expenditures for the capital purposes of the Philadelphia Gas Works (including the supplying of funds in connection therewith) subject to certain constraints and conditions, and acknowledging receipt of the Forecast of Capital Budgets for Fiscal Years 2008 through 2012," by approving a revised Capital Budget for Fiscal Year 2007. ..Body WHEREAS, Section IV.2.b. of the Agreement Between The City Of Philadelphia And The Philadelphia Facilities Management Corporation For The Management And Operation Of The Philadelphia Gas Works ("Management Agreement") requires the Philadelphia Facilities Management Corporation ("PFMC") to prepare annually for the Philadelphia Gas Works ("PGW") a proposed capital budget for the ensuing year and a forecast for the six (6) years comprising the ensuing budget year and the five (5) years next following; and WHEREAS, Section IV.2.b. of the Management Agreement also requires that the proposed capital budget and forecast be submitted to the Director of Finance and the Gas Commission for their review and for submission of said budget and forecast, together with their recommendations thereon, to City Council for its approval; and WHEREAS, Section IV.2.c. of the Management Agreement requires that all PGW expenditures be made pursuant to approved budgets; and WHEREAS, a Fiscal Year ("FY") 2007 Capital Budget for PGW in the "not-to-exceed" amount of seventy two million seven hundred eighty six thousand dollars ($72,786,000) was adopted by the City on September 14, 2006; and WHEREAS, PGW's request to increase the FY 2007 Capital Budget by seven hundred sixty five thousand dollars ($765,000) by adding three (3) new line items for safety-related projects in the Facilities Department was reviewed by the Gas Commission and endorsed at its public meeting held on February 13, 2007 subject to various constraints and conditions; and WHEREAS, said line items would result in a new "not-to-exceed" Capital Budget of seventy three million five hundred fifty one thousand dollars ($73,551,000); and WHEREAS, on February 16, 2007 PGW filed with the Gas Commission a Revised FY 2007 Compliance Capital Budget Proposal of seventy three million five hundred fifty one thousand dollars ($73,551,000); and WHEREAS, Council seeks to provide for the evolving capital needs and related expenditures of PGW by amending the FY 2007 Capital Budget to reflect the foregoing additional costs. THE CO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F PHILADELPHIA HEREBY ORDAINS: SECTION 1 Section 1 of Bill No. 060378, entitled "An Ordinance approving the Fiscal Year 2007 Capital Budget providing for expenditures for the capital purposes of the Philadelphia Gas Works (including the supplying of funds in connection therewith) subject to certain constraints and conditions, and acknowledging receipt of the Forecast of Capital Budgets for Fiscal Years 2008 through 2012," is amended as follows: Section 1. Approval and Acknowledgment Pursuant to the provisions of Section IV.2.b. and IV.2.c. of the Management Agreement, the Council: A. does hereby approve the Fiscal Year ("FY") 2007 Capital Budget for the Philadelphia Gas Works ("PGW") in an amount not exceeding [seventy two million seven hundred eighty six thousand dollars ($72,786,000)] seventy three million five hundred fifty one thousand dollars ($73,551,000) as reflected in the Revised Compliance FY 2007 Capital Budget Proposal which is attached as Exhibit [#1] #1-A to this Ordinance, subject to the provisions of Sections 3 through 8 of this Ordinance; and B. does hereby acknowledge receipt of PGW's Forecast of Capital Budgets for FY 2008 through FY 2012. SECTION 2 Section 2 of said Bill No. 060378 is amended as follows: Section 2. Spending Authorization The amounts shown in the approved FY 2007 Capital Budget are hereby authorized for the purposes shown and shall be available for expenditure upon the effective date of this Ordinance during FY 2007, defined as September 1, 2006 through August 31, 2007, in an amount not exceeding [seventy two million seven hundred eighty six thousand dollars ($72,786,000)] seventy three million five hundred fifty one thousand dollars ($73,551,000) as reflected in the Revised Compliance FY 2007 Capital Budget Proposal which is attached as Exhibit [#1] #1-A to this Ordinance, subject to the provisions of Sections 3 through 8 of this Ordinance. SECTION 3 Section 4 of said Bill No. 060378 is amended as follows: Section 4. Constraints and Conditions - Line Item Lifespans * * * B. All other line items will expire and any available spending authority with respect to such line items shall end by the close of business on August 31, 2008. The Gas Commission shall have the authority to extend the lifespan of such line items as necessary after appropriate review for such period(s) as shall end by no later than the close of business on August 31, 2009 except for the following line items: i. the line item styled "Replace Elevator - 1800 N. 9th Street (#72-01-2-11) ($259,000)"; ii. the line item styled "Upgrade Refueling Island at 8th Street Lot (#72-01-2-12) ($113,000)"; and iii. the line item styled "Replace Elevator Controls - 800 W. Montgomery Avenue (#72-01-2-13) ($393,000)". SECTION 4 Section 6 of said Bill No. 060378 is amended as follows: Section 6. Constraints and Conditions - Line Item Transfers * * * B. PGW authority to implement intradepartmental transfers pursuant to Section 6.A. shall be subject to the following constraints and conditions. * * * vii. In no event will the total bottom-line amount of [seventy two million seven hundred eighty six thousand dollars ($72,786,000)] seventy three million five hundred fifty one thousand dollars ($73,551,000) for the FY 2007 Capital Budget herein approved be exceeded. * * * C. PGW authority to implement intradepartmental transfers of line item spending authority pursuant to Section 6.A. shall not apply to the following line items: * * * vii. the line item styled "Customer Regulators for Civic Center Boulevard Project (#52-23-1-02) ($135,000); [and] * * * ix. the line item styled "Replace Elevator - 1800 N. 9th Street (#72-01-2-11) ($259,000)"; x. the line item styled "Upgrade Refueling Island at 8th Street Lot (#72-01-2-12) ($113,000)"; and xi. the line item styled "Replace Elevator Controls - 800 W. Montgomery Avenue (#72-01-2-13) ($393,000)". D. The Gas Commission shall have the authority to review and approve for good cause shown line item transfers in the approved FY 2007 Capital Budget that would otherwise exceed PGW discretion under this Section 6 subject to the following constraints and conditions. * * * v. The line item styled "Replace Elevator - 1800 N. 9th Street (#72-01-2-11) ($259,000)" shall not be used for transfer purposes. vi. The line item styled "Upgrade Refueling Island at 8th Street Lot (#72-01-2-12) ($113,000)" shall not be used for transfer purposes. vii. The line item styled "Replace Elevator Controls - 800 W. Montgomery Avenue (#72-01-2-13) ($393,000)" shall not be used for transfer purposes. SECTION 5 Section 8 of said Bill No. 060378 is amended as follows: Section 8. Exhibits Exhibits [#1] #1-A and #2 referenced in this Ordinance and incorporated herein shall be kept on file by the Chief Clerk of City Council and shall be available to the public for inspection, reading or copying at reasonable times.
